Transaction e544093263b88cbc1f0e7601e80c45fef28c22982c44c24af50f56ec4cfa97f6
1 Input
1 Output
-
e544093263b88cbc1f0e7601e80c45fef28c22982c44c24af50f56ec4cfa97f6:0
- value
- 423043
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24bfe2898dffb5a47d2699dd8ea7940a2bef819c OP_EQUAL
- address
- 353L7r5em9W6WBmAS43urQpDCvbPQ244bH